The Potez 25 is a two-seat aircraft from France that first flew in 1924, featuring a 14.1-meter wingspan and 9.1-meter fuselage. Powered by a single engine, the Potez 25 achieves 230 km/h maximum speed and served multiple operational roles within French aviation's interwar fleet.
